对人胚胎晶体γ_2-晶体蛋白溶液用近紫外线(γmax 365nm)照射,不同时间取样分析。利用巯基(-SH)特异性试剂 DACM[N-(7-甲基氨基-4-甲基-3-邻羟苯烯基)-马来酰亚胺],经 SDS-聚丙烯酰胺凝胶电泳观察光照射后的γ_2-晶体蛋白及其聚合物的游离巯基,同时检测照射后的蛋白溶液的紫外吸收光谱、光散射强度、色氨酸荧光发射光谱,以及丙烯酰胺对色氨酸荧光的猝灭效应。结果显示:人胚胎γ_2-晶体蛋白经紫外线照射,使其游离-SH 减少,蛋白聚合和分解,蛋白溶液的光散射增强,其二聚体不含游离-SH,γ_2-晶体蛋白的色氨酸荧光减少,这些变化随照射时间的延长而更明显;而对丙烯酰胺对蛋白分子中的色氨酸荧光猝灭效应影响不大。说明人胚胎γ_2-晶体蛋白通过光氧化,损伤及含游离-SH 的氨基酸残基、色氨酸残基,光氧化促使蛋白聚合和分解.提出通过进一步定量分析,可能在较深层次揭示紫外光氧化损伤含-SH 氨基酸、色氨酸残基,进而影响整个蛋白质分子结构的差异。眼科学报 1993;9:85-89。 相似文献

AIM: To investigate causes and clinical findings of non-tuberculous mycobacterial keratitis, and to study its response to topical antibiotic therapy and surgical extirpative keratectomy. METHOD: A single centre, retrospective review of 22 patients with non-tuberculous mycobacterial keratitis seen in a 3 year period. Laboratory diagnoses were established with Ziehl-Nielsen acid fast staining and Löwenstein-Jensen cultures. RESULTS: In 20 patients (91%), there was an antecedent history of foreign body eye trauma (18 patients) or elective surgery (two patients). There were 19 cases of Mycobacterium chelonei, and three of M fortuitum. Clinical signs included epithelial defects, satellite or ring stromal infiltrates, crystalline keratopathy, and hypopyon. For topical antibiotic therapy, 20 patients received amikacin, while one patient received rifampin and another received ciprofloxacin, each in accordance with the results of the in vitro drug sensitivities. An extirpative keratectomy was performed in 15 cases; four of these cases additionally required a temporary conjunctival flap in order to finally eradicate the infection. At the end of the follow up period (median 18 months; range 3 months to 3 years) all eyes were stable and free of infection, with 19 (86%) having final visual acuities of 20/200 or better. CONCLUSION: Early clinical recognition and prompt laboratory diagnosis, together with aggressive topical antibiotic therapy and early keratectomy, may shorten morbidity and improve the clinical outcome of non-tuberculous mycobacterial keratitis. 相似文献

本文报道了1995年春对九洲港货运港区的鼠密度和灭鼠效果调查,结果鼠密度投药后(4.1%)比投药前(24.6%)有明显下降,灭鼠率达83.3%;根据九洲港货运港区鼠患情况,提出防鼠灭鼠建议。 相似文献

This review summarises present knowledge of the chemistry, immunology, genetics and clinical significance of antibodies in the Lewis and secretor histoblood group systems. Although red cell serology has laid the foundations for these systems, more recent advances have been made by studying Lewis and related glycoconjugates with monoclonal antibodies, determining structures by mass spectrometry and NMR spectroscopy, identifying enzymes and their specificities, and identifying the genes by molecular biology. The expression of Lewis system antigens is dependent on Lewis and secretor loci. Fucosyltransferases coded by genes at these loci compete and interact with each other and with other transferases to determine an individual's Lewis and secretor phenotype. Exocrine epithelial cells, mostly of endodermal origin, synthesise the Lewis antigens which, as plasma glycolipids, are secondarily acquired by cells of the peripheral circulation. Phenotyping red cells is often regarded as a simple way of determining the Lewis and sometimes the secretor status of an individual; however, the red cell phenotype is influenced by many factors and may not necessarily reflect someone's Lewis and secretor genotypes. Two main red cell Lewis groups are usually found, Lewis negative and Lewis positive. In Lewis-negative individuals, the secretor genotype does not affect the Lewis phenotype, but in Lewis-positive individuals, the non-secretor genotype generates the Le(a+b–) phenotype, the secretor genotype causes the Le(a–b+) phenotype, and the partial secretor genotype gives rise to the Le(a+b+) phenotype. 相似文献

Mixed disulfide between lens crystallin and glutathione has been observed in human cataracts and could be formed in vitro by thiol-disulfide exchange reaction. The glutathionyl crystallins have been reported to become partially unfolded. The present paper reports the conformational destabilization by the mixed disulfide formation in calf alpha- and gamma-II crystallin. The conformational stability was studied by the denaturants urea and guanidine hydrochloride (Gdn-HCl), and by proteolytic degradation. The denaturation curves of both urea and Gdn-HCl shift to lower denaturant concentration for crystallins of glutathione mixed disulfide. The decrease in conformational stability is estimated to be 0.22- and 0.92 kcal mol-1 for modified alpha- and gamma-II crystallin, respectively. Proteolytic digestion also shows a faster rate of degradation for the modified crystallins. These results indicate that mixed disulfide destabilizes the crystallin conformation. The destabilization may make crystallins more susceptible to changes as observed in aging lenses. 相似文献

IgE是反应素型抗体,血清中浓度很低,在体内与嗜碱细胞或肥大细胞表面的IgE受结合.对不同年龄组正常人进行血清IgE检查,发现随年龄增加,IgE含量有增高趋势,并且随年龄增高亦有过敏性疾病多发的趋势.吸烟数量过多、时间长亦可使IgE增高. 相似文献
